Get lost (figuratively) in the lush, picturesque jungle landscape of south Belize
Belize is a colorful, lush place, and one often undiscovered outside the country’s main port, Belize City. But just a puddle jump away from the international arrivals hub lies a whole world of jungle landscape, cayes, caves, wildlife, and in this case, a luxury lodge blanketed by a canopy of ...
More